Definitions
from The American Heritage® Dictionary of the English Language, 4th Edition
- n. The cardinal number equal to 1051.
- n. Chiefly British The cardinal number equal to 1096.

Etymologies
from The American Heritage® Dictionary of the English Language, 4th Edition
Latin sexdecim, sixteen (sex, six; see s(w)eks in Indo-European roots + decem, ten; see deci-) + (m)illion.
